Cape Arundel Golf Club

Kennebunkport ยท Southern Maine Coast ยท 18 holes ยท Par 69

Pitch:Par 69, short by modern standards, but slope and shot-shaping demands run deep. Water in play on 13 holes between two tidal branches of the Kennebunk River. Listed on the National Register of Historic Places (2009). Phil Mickelson set the course record with a 9-under 60 on October 2, 2006. Bruce Hepner has consulted on restoration work for the better part of two decades.

George Wright Golf Course

Hyde Park (Boston) ยท Boston ยท 18 holes ยท Par 70

Pitch:GOLF calls it the best municipal course Donald Ross ever built, and the wild part is they built it by blasting Boston bedrock with dynamite, a Depression-era WPA crew turning a swamp and a ledge into one of the last fifteen courses of Ross's life. You feel it on every blind drive heaving over granite to a tiny green wedged in the rock. Golf.com ranked it the third-best muni in America; GOLF's panel puts it on the Top 100 You Can Play and calls it better than most private clubs in this state. PGA West - Stadium Course

La Quinta ยท Coachella Valley ยท 18 holes ยท Par 72

Pitch:Pete Dye built this in 1986 with the brief to make 'the toughest golf course in the world.' The 17th is an island green called Alcatraz where Lee Trevino made his hole-in-one in the 1987 Skins Game. The course co-hosts the PGA Tour's American Express tournament every January, and Golf Digest currently ranks it the 62nd best public-access course in America.

Pinehurst No. 2

Pinehurst ยท Sandhills ยท 18 holes ยท Par 72

Pitch:7,565 yards par 70 from the championship tees, slope 141. Four U.S. Opens hosted: 1999 (Payne Stewart over Mickelson by a stroke), 2005 (Michael Campbell), 2014 (Martin Kaymer), and 2024 (Bryson DeChambeau over Rory McIlroy on the final hole). Also the 2014 U.S. Women's Open (Michelle Wie won the week after Kaymer), the unprecedented back-to-back men's and women's championship on the same course. Golf.com Top 100 Courses in the World, ranked 13th (2024).

Pinehurst No. 4

Pinehurst ยท Sandhills ยท 18 holes ยท Par 72

Pitch:Gil Hanse and Jim Wagner completely rebuilt No. 4 in 2018, stripping a 1999 Tom Fazio design and the parkland features that had accumulated through decades of redesigns to expose the pine barrens landscape Donald Ross found in 1919. The USGA selected the new course to host the 2019 US Amateur alongside No. 2, an unprecedented endorsement of a year-old redesign. Some golfers swear it's better than No. 2.

Highland Links

Truro ยท Cape Cod ยท 9 holes ยท Par 36

Pitch:There is nothing else like it on the eastern seaboard: nine holes of true links on the Truro bluffs, the only golf course inside the Cape Cod National Seashore, played here since the 1890s with the Highland Light turning over your shoulder. The Park Service calls it the oldest links course in America and as close to the Scottish tradition as the eastern United States gets. Deep fescue, Scotch broom, firm unirrigated turf the wind runs across, and twenty-mile ocean views from nearly every tee. One of only two courses inside any U.S. national park. La Quinta ยท Coachella Valley ยท 18 holes ยท Par 72

Pitch:7,578 yards from the back tees, the longest course in the Palm Springs area. Built on 200 acres at the base of the Santa Rosa Mountains. The trailer that has served as a temporary clubhouse since 2005 is still there; a planned hotel-and-clubhouse complex has been repeatedly delayed.

Dennis Pines Golf Course

East Dennis ยท Cape Cod ยท 18 holes ยท Par 72

Pitch:Often called the toughest course on Cape Cod from the tips, and a genuinely thrilling one for it. Henry Mitchell carved it through pine forest in 1966, 7,029 yards of target golf where every fairway is framed by trees that punish a loose tee shot. The real event is holes 10 through 12, the Cape's own Amen Corner around a pond, with a boomerang par-5 12th that locals rate one of the hardest par-5s in Massachusetts.
